diff --git a/docs/api/public/YukiHookAPI.md b/docs/api/public/YukiHookAPI.md index 48ce1dca..c0c9dfe1 100644 --- a/docs/api/public/YukiHookAPI.md +++ b/docs/api/public/YukiHookAPI.md @@ -74,6 +74,20 @@ object Status > 当前 `YukiHookAPI` 的状态。 +#### isXposedEnvironment *- field* + +```kotlin +val isXposedEnvironment: Boolean +``` + +**变更记录** + +`v1.0.93` `新增` + +**功能描述** + +> 获取当前是否为 (Xposed) 宿主环境。 + #### executorName *- field* ```kotlin diff --git a/yukihookapi/src/api/kotlin/com/highcapable/yukihookapi/YukiHookAPI.kt b/yukihookapi/src/api/kotlin/com/highcapable/yukihookapi/YukiHookAPI.kt index 8c365091..a82e008e 100644 --- a/yukihookapi/src/api/kotlin/com/highcapable/yukihookapi/YukiHookAPI.kt +++ b/yukihookapi/src/api/kotlin/com/highcapable/yukihookapi/YukiHookAPI.kt @@ -86,6 +86,12 @@ object YukiHookAPI { */ object Status { + /** + * 获取当前是否为 (Xposed) 宿主环境 + * @return [Boolean] + */ + val isXposedEnvironment get() = YukiHookBridge.hasXposedBridge + /** * 获取当前 Hook 框架的名称 *